About this home

Turnkey home in Wagon Wheel Canyon with modern upgrades, low-maintenance yard, award-winning Capistrano schools, and a private pool and spa. Light, bright, and thoughtfully upgraded, this home blends modern design with everyday functionality. Vaulted ceilings, abundant natural light, crown molding, custom-trimmed windows, and new luxury vinyl plank flooring set the tone as you enter. The open-concept kitchen and family room offer seamless flow with direct views of your private backyard retreat. Designed for ease and enjoyment, the outdoor space is ideal for entertaining or simply relaxing, and its lock-and-leave convenience makes it perfect for those seeking a carefree lifestyle. Upstairs, the spacious primary suite showcases breathtaking mountain views, while three additional rooms provide flexibility for family, guests, or a home office. Over $50,000 in recent improvements include new luxury vinyl plank flooring, fresh interior paint throughout, an updated kitchen with quartz countertops, freshly painted cabinetry, and modern fixtures, as well as refreshed bathrooms with updated mirrors and fixtures. Lighting has been enhanced with recessed LED lights, select new chandeliers, and ceiling fans, and 10-year hardwired smoke detectors have been installed. Major systems are already taken care of, including a new pool pump (2025), water heater (2024), HVAC (2021). Located in Wagon Wheel, residents enjoy low HOA dues of just $101 per month, no Mello-Roos, award-winning schools in the Capistrano Unified School District, Thomas F. Riley Wilderness Park, and convenient access to the 241 Toll Road and Los Patrones Parkway. This is a rare opportunity for a turnkey home in one of Trabuco Canyon’s most sought-after neighborhoods.
